What Do We Need for High Temperature Masking?
Tapes that are suitable for high temperature masking applications must be able to withstand elevated temperatures without losing adhesion, shrinking, cracking, or leaving adhesive residue behind. Usual heat resistance requirements can range from 300°F to over 500°F (150°C to 260°C).
Common industries that rely on high-temperature masking solutions include powder coating, aerospace manufacturing, automotive production, electronics assembly, metal finishing, and composite fabrication.
Best Tapes for High Temp Masking
1. Polyimide Tape for High Temperature Masking
When discussing the best tapes for high temp masking, polyimide tape consistently ranks among the best choices. Often recognized under the trade name Kapton®, polyimide offers exceptional heat resistance and dimensional stability. It is widely used in electronics manufacturing and applications that require precise masking at extremely high temperatures.
- Temperature resistance up to approximately 500°F (260°C)
- Excellent electrical insulation properties
- Chemical and solvent resistance
- Minimal shrinkage under heat
- Clean removal with little or no residue
Common Applications
- PCB manufacturing
- Wave soldering
- Electronics assembly
- Powder coating
- Aerospace components
When to Choose Polyimide?
Generally, polyimide is the go-to industry standard choice for the majority of high temperature masking applications. It has a higher temperature resistance than other alternatives (like polyester) and is flexible enough to be able to be positioned easily and effectively. Polyimide is also resistant to a majority of chemicals and solvents. It does however cost more than alternatives such as polyester tape due to its superior properties.
That being said, polyimide should be your pick when you are certain the project requires exceptional heat resistance with minimal shrinkage.

2. Polyester Tape
Polyester tape is one of the most widely used tapes for high temperature masking, particularly for powder coating operations. Its durable polyester backing and silicone adhesive provide excellent performance throughout curing cycles while delivering crisp paint lines and residue-free removal.
- Withstands temperatures up to approximately 400°F (204°C)
- Excellent edge definition
- Strong resistance to abrasion
- Easy removal after curing
- Available in multiple widths and colors
Applications
- Powder coating
- E-coating
- Anodizing
- Wet paint masking
When to Choose Polyester?
Polyester tape is the more economical choice if you don’t require extreme heat resistance for your masking projects. Essentially, polyester tape is a good choice for cost-sensitive, lower-temperature masking applications where flexibility and adhesion are more critical than extreme endurance.

3. Fiberglass Reinforced Masking Tape
Fiberglass-reinforced tapes combine thermal resistance with superior mechanical strength. These products are ideal when masking materials must remain securely in place during prolonged heating cycles.
Benefits
- High tensile strength
- Exceptional durability
- Resistance to tearing
- Stable performance at elevated temperatures
Applications
- Composite manufacturing
- Aerospace production
- Industrial processing
- Thermal insulation systems
When durability is as important as heat resistance, fiberglass-reinforced products rank among the best tapes for high temp masking.
4. Aluminum Foil Tape
Aluminum foil tape serves a unique role among tapes for high temperature masking because it not only resists heat but also reflects radiant heat energy.
Benefits
- Excellent thermal shielding
- Moisture resistance
- Strong adhesion to metal surfaces
- Chemical resistance
Applications
- HVAC manufacturing
- Heat shielding
- Thermal insulation
- Metal fabrication
This type of tape is particularly useful when heat reflection is a critical requirement.
5. Glass Cloth Tape
Glass cloth tapes are designed for extreme industrial environments where both heat resistance and mechanical performance are required.
- Temperature resistance up to approximately 500°F (260°C)
- Excellent abrasion resistance
- Strong dimensional stability
- Long service life
Applications
- Plasma spraying
- Thermal coating operations
- Aerospace manufacturing
- Industrial heat processing
When to Choose Glass Cloth Tape?
Glass cloth tape has similar heat resistance properties as polyimide, so it is good for extreme high temperature masking projects. Glass cloth is much better at weathering abrasion than polyimide, although it sacrifices flexibility for that strength. That being said, glass cloth is the best choice when your application involves aggressive physical wear like grit blasting, thermal spray, or plasma spray, or when you need higher structural strength to bundle, hold, or insulate heavy-duty electrical coils and wires.

TLDR: How to Choose the Right High Temperature Masking Tape
Selecting the ideal high temperature masking tape requires evaluating several factors:
Maximum Temperature
Understand both peak temperature and exposure duration. A tape that performs well for a short heat cycle may not withstand prolonged exposure.
Surface Material
Different tapes adhere differently to metals, plastics, composites, and coated surfaces.
Removal Requirements
If residue-free removal is essential, silicone-adhesive tapes such as polyester and polyimide are often the preferred choice.
Chemical Resistance
Consider whether solvents, cleaners, or coatings will come into contact with the tape.
Precision Requirements
Applications requiring sharp paint lines or tight tolerances often benefit from polyester or polyimide products.
